Frequently Asked Questions

Common questions about preschools in Richmond, MN:

What are the typical costs for preschool programs in Richmond, MN?

In Richmond, monthly tuition for a licensed preschool program typically ranges from $200 to $350, depending on the number of days per week and the program's structure. Many local options, including faith-based preschools and community education through the ROCORI School District, offer part-time programs which help manage costs. It's also advisable to inquire about registration fees and if any income-based scholarships or state assistance programs are accepted.

How do I find licensed and high-quality preschools in Richmond?

Start by using the Minnesota Department of Human Services (DHS) online licensing lookup tool to verify a program's compliance with state health, safety, and staff qualifications. For quality, look for programs with a Parent Aware Star Rating; many in the ROCORI area participate in this voluntary quality rating system. Additionally, local recommendations from the Richmond Community Center or other parents can provide valuable insights into a preschool's environment and teaching approach.

What types of preschool programs are available in Richmond, MN?

Richmond offers a mix of community-based options, including part-day, faith-based preschools often affiliated with local churches, and community education preschool programs through the ROCORI School District. There are also licensed family child care homes that may offer a preschool curriculum in a smaller setting. The specific focus can range from play-based learning to more structured school-readiness programs, so visiting is key to finding the right fit.

When should I apply, and what is the enrollment process for Richmond preschools?

For programs starting in the fall, many Richmond preschools begin registration in January or February, with some popular options filling quickly. It's best to contact programs directly in the early winter to get on their inquiry list. The process usually involves submitting a registration form with a fee, and some may require a copy of your child's birth certificate and immunization records to secure a spot.

Are there preschools in Richmond that offer flexible schedules for working parents?

Traditional preschools in Richmond are typically part-day, part-week programs. For full-day, year-round care that includes an educational component, you may need to look at licensed child care centers in nearby St. Cloud or in-home providers in Richmond. Some local family child care providers offer more flexible hours and integrate preschool curriculum, which can be a practical solution for working families in the area.

Finding the Right Early Preschool in Richmond, MN: A Guide for Local Parents

The search for an "early preschool near me" is one of the first significant steps on your child's educational journey, and here in Richmond, Minnesota, we are fortunate to have nurturing options right in our community. This search is about more than just proximity; it's about finding a place where your little one feels safe, engaged, and excited to learn. For parents in our tight-knit area, the ideal early preschool blends foundational learning with the warmth and familiarity of a local setting.

Early preschool, often for children around three years old, is a vital bridge between the toddler years and more structured pre-kindergarten. It’s where social skills truly blossom as children learn to share, take turns, and play cooperatively with peers from families you likely see at the grocery store or community events. In a Richmond early preschool, your child will begin to explore letters, numbers, and concepts through play-based activities, building the cognitive muscles for future learning. Look for programs that balance this gentle academics with ample time for creative arts, sensory play, and motor skill development, whether it’s drawing at an easel or building with blocks.

As you evaluate options close to home, consider the daily rhythm of the program. A quality early preschool will have a predictable schedule that includes group time, free play, snacks, and outdoor activity. Don’t hesitate to ask about their outdoor play policy; with our beautiful Minnesota seasons, a program that values fresh air and exploration at a local park or a secure playground is a huge plus. Also, inquire about how they communicate with families. A good preschool will keep you informed about your child’s day and development through casual conversations, notes, or a digital app, making you feel connected even when you’re apart.

When visiting potential preschools in the Richmond area, trust your instincts. Observe the classroom atmosphere. Is it cheerful and organized? Do the teachers speak to the children at their eye level and with genuine warmth? The relationship between the teachers and students is the heart of any excellent early childhood program. Feel free to ask about teacher qualifications and turnover; consistency is comforting for young children. Finally, consider the practicalities that matter for your family’s life in Richmond. Is the location convenient for drop-off and pick-up? Do the hours align with your work schedule? Finding a program that supports your daily routine reduces stress for everyone.

Choosing an early preschool is a decision filled with hope and care. By focusing on a program’s philosophy, the quality of its interactions, and its fit with your family values, you’ll find more than just a school "near me"—you’ll discover a supportive partner in Richmond dedicated to helping your child thrive during these formative and wonderful early years.
